When using Speechmatics, you might encounter an error message indicating 'Insufficient Permissions'. This symptom typically manifests when attempting to perform an operation that requires specific access rights, which your current API key does not possess.
The 'Insufficient Permissions' error occurs when the API key used does not have the necessary permissions to execute the requested operation. This can happen if the API key is not configured correctly or if it lacks the required access rights for certain functionalities. Understanding the permissions associated with your API key is crucial for seamless operation.
To resolve the 'Insufficient Permissions' error, follow these detailed steps:
Check the permissions associated with your API key. Ensure that it has the necessary access rights for the operation you are trying to perform. You can do this by logging into your Speechmatics account and navigating to the API key management section.
If your API key lacks the required permissions, update it to include the necessary access rights. This can typically be done through the Speechmatics dashboard. Refer to the Speechmatics API Key Management Documentation for detailed instructions on updating permissions.
After updating the permissions, test the API key by performing the operation again. Ensure that the error is resolved and that the API key now has the correct permissions to execute the requested operation.
